Muangthai Life Assurance

Muangthai Life Assurance Public Company Limited, commonly referred to as Muangthai Life, is a prominent player in Thailand's insurance industry, headquartered in Bangkok. Established in 1951, the company has grown significantly, offering a diverse range of life insurance products and services tailored to meet the needs of its clients across the nation. With a strong focus on innovation, Muangthai Life provides unique offerings such as health insurance, savings plans, and investment-linked policies. The company is recognised for its customer-centric approach and commitment to financial security, positioning itself as a trusted partner in the lives of many Thais. Over the years, Muangthai Life has achieved notable milestones, solidifying its reputation as a leading life assurance provider in Thailand.

Muangthai Life Assurance's reported carbon emissions

Muangthai Life Assurance, headquartered in Thailand, currently does not have publicly available data on its carbon emissions, as there are no reported figures for emissions in kg CO2e. Additionally, the company has not outlined specific reduction targets or initiatives related to carbon emissions. In the context of the insurance industry, many companies are increasingly committing to sustainability and climate action, often through frameworks such as the Science Based Targets initiative (SBTi). However, without specific commitments or data from Muangthai Life Assurance, it is unclear how they are addressing climate change or their carbon footprint.
